OP291GSZ-REEL is a high precision monolithic operational amplifier used in a range of different instrumentation, buffering and linear applications. This amplifier is manufactured by Analog Devices, Inc., and offers a wide range of features and benefits for advanced level applications.The OP291GSZ-REEL features a low noise level and wide bandwidth, making it suitable for use in measuring and controlling high frequency signals. The minimal external components required for the amplifier mean it is easy to use in many different applications. Its low input bias current, low input offset voltage, and high common-mode rejection ratio mean it is suitable for use in precision instrumentation, buffer and linear amplifiers.
The device\'s output is adjustable via an internal gain set input and is capable of providing high accuracy, large output swing, and low distortion. The OP291GSZ-REEL also offers excellent PSRR (Power Supply Rejection Ratio) performance, with a PSRR figure of 0.001%. This allows the device to operate effectively in environments with high levels of EMI (Electro Magnetic Interference).
The device boasts a wide common-mode voltage range, which extends from the negative rail up to within 2.4V of the positive rail. This feature allows it to be used in applications where the voltage changes frequently and rapidly, such as in automotive, telecommunications, or test and measurement systems. The wide gain bandwidth product also makes it suitable for use in a variety of instrumentation, buffer and linear amplifier applications.
The device can be used in instrumentation and buffer amplifier applications, such as in automatic gain control (AGC) loops, where it can be used to adjust the gain of the signal loop. It can also be used as part of a filter application, where it is used to filter and amplify signals before they are passed on to the other elements of the circuit.
The device can also be used as part of an effective linear amplifier, and can provide very accurate and low-distortion signals. It can be used to drive loudspeakers, low frequency transducers, or in amplification applications where low distortion and high accuracy are required.
The device is available in a variety of packages, such as the SSOP (Shrink Small Outline Package) and the PDIP (Plastic Dual Inline Package). The SSOP packages are ideal for applications where space is at a premium, and where the need for signal isolation and high-frequency performance is paramount. The PDIP packages are designed to reduce signal leakage, and offer excellent device stability over temperature.
In conclusion, the OP291GSZ-REEL is a high-quality operational amplifier that is suited to a wide range of instrumentation, buffer and linear amplifier applications. It is manufactured to a very high standard, and offers excellent performance and reliability, making it an ideal choice for use in the toughest industrial and consumer applications.
